this image was originally inspired by a piece of art by Craig Thompson that I later found out was a piece of his autobiography called "Blankets" which I fell in love with as you can tell by my avatar :) Craig's image was inspired by several other depictions of Jesus and the following statements are based on my first impressions of the one page without the context of the book.


Ok, before you go nuts with critiques, make sure you actually READ the description!

This piece was on display at the Mount Saint Vincent Art Gallery.

Yes, it's a painting of Jesus.

Why you ask?

I was reflecting on Luke, and when Jesus said "the kingdom of God is neither here, nor there, for the kingdom of God is within"
and I thought, wow. People should figure that out.

I did this in the style of a child, because I want to provoke the thought of a "child-like faith" something Jesus really teaches a lot, and something as a Roman Catholic i've been taught. As adults we over analise, we make things harder then they have to be. Especially religion. Especially catholism.

Well here's the deal. Here's what it all comes down to for those who get waaay caught up in the 'rules' and 'organization', from the mouth of Jesus himself:
Love God. let God love you. Love eachother.

That's it.

That's the big message.

Kinda pretty don't you think?

And that's what this piece is about.
